
AssetMark Announces 2025 Practice Excellence Award Recipients
/EIN News/ -- CONCORD, Calif., May 05,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- AssetMark, a leading wealth management platform for financial advisors, today announced the recipients of its 2025 Practice Excellence Awards. These awards, now in their eighth year, recognize financial advisory firms that have made significant achievements in the areas of operational excellence and technology adoption at AssetMark.
This year's honorees are:

The 2025 Practice Excellence Awards are issued by AssetMark and recognize financial advisory firms for embracing AssetMark technology to perform traditionally manual middle- and back-office functions. Award recipients were selected by a panel of senior leaders in AssetMark's Operations and Service organization. Nominees were evaluated based on usage of our digital tools, accuracy, and volume of work. About AssetMark
AssetMark operates a wealth management platform whose mission is to help financial advisors and their clients. AssetMark, together with its affiliates AssetMark Trust Company, Voyant, and Adhesion Wealth Advisor Solutions, serves advisors at every stage of their journey with flexible, purpose-built solutions that champion client engagement and drive efficiency. Its ecosystem of solutions equips advisors with services and capabilities to help deliver better investor outcomes by enhancing their productivity, profitability, and client satisfaction.
With a history going back to 1996, AssetMark has over 1,000 employees, and its platform serves over 10,700 financial advisors and over 317,000 investor households. As of December 31, 2024, the Company had over $139 billion in platform assets. AssetMark, Inc. is a Registered Investment Adviser with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ission.
